The "Mad Genius" Controversy: Implications for Gifted Education.
Yewchuk, Carolyn R.
Journal for the Education of the Gifted, v19 n1 p3-29 Fall 1995
This article discusses the history of the idea that "genius is akin to madness" and notes that studies of distinguished individuals suggest that mental instability is incompatible with the prolonged and goal-directed effort required for high achievement. The issue of emotional stability is examined from the perspective of childhood giftedness as a precursor to eminence. (Author/DB)
